There are 2 ways to get from Bogotá to Hermosillo by plane or bus
Select an option below to see step-by-step directions and to compare ticket prices and travel times in Rome2Rio's travel planner.
Fly to Hermosillo International Airport
best- Fly from El Dorado International Airport (BOG) to Hermosillo International Airport (HMO)BOG - HMO
11h 2m$3,744–15,174Fly to Ciudad Obregón International Airport, bus
- Fly from El Dorado International Airport (BOG) to Ciudad Obregón International Airport (CEN)BOG - CEN
- Take the bus from Ciudad Obregón to Hermosillo
15h 21m$4,414–16,084
El Dorado International Airport (BOG) to Hermosillo International Airport (HMO) flights
Questions & Answers
The cheapest way to get from Bogotá to Hermosillo is to fly which costs $3700 - $16000 and takes 11h 2m.
The fastest way to get from Bogotá to Hermosillo is to fly which takes 11h 2m and costs $3700 - $16000.
The distance between Bogotá and Hermosillo is 4751 km.
It takes approximately 11h 2m to get from Bogotá to Hermosillo, including transfers.
Hermosillo is 2h behind Bogotá. It is currently 1:01 PM in Bogotá and 11:01 AM in Hermosillo.
There are 104+ hotels available in Hermosillo.
What companies run services between Bogotá, Colombia and Hermosillo, Mexico?
Volaris, Aeroméxico, and two other airlines fly from El Dorado International Airport (BOG) to Hermosillo International Airport (HMO) every 4 hours.
Transport is disrupted due to the Russia-Ukraine war. Read more
- Website
- aeromexico.com
Flights from El Dorado International Airport to Hermosillo International Airport via Mexico City
- Ave. Duration
- 9h 53m
- When
- Every day
- Estimated price
- $3,600–18,000
Flights from El Dorado International Airport to Ciudad Obregón International Airport via Mexico City
- Ave. Duration
- 10h 36m
- When
- Monday, Tuesday, Wednesday, Thursday, Friday, and Sunday
- Estimated price
- $3,600–19,000
- Website
- volaris.com
Flights from El Dorado International Airport to Hermosillo International Airport via Guadalajara
- Ave. Duration
- 8h 46m
- When
- Tuesday, Thursday, and Saturday
- Estimated price
- $3,700–17,000
Flights from El Dorado International Airport to Ciudad Obregón International Airport via Guadalajara
- Ave. Duration
- 7h 57m
- When
- Tuesday, Thursday, and Saturday
- Estimated price
- $3,800–15,000
- Website
- vivaaerobus.com
Flights from El Dorado International Airport to Hermosillo International Airport via Mexico City
- Ave. Duration
- 10h 30m
- When
- Every day
- Estimated price
- $5,000–18,000
Flights from El Dorado International Airport to Ciudad Obregón International Airport via Mexico City Santa Lucia Apt
- Ave. Duration
- 8h 20m
- When
- Monday, Wednesday, Friday, and Sunday
- Estimated price
- $3,700–15,000
- Phone
- +52 55 5141 4300
- contacto@odm.com.mx
- Website
- odm.com.mx
Bus from Ciudad Obregón to Hermosillo
- Ave. Duration
- 3h 52m
- Frequency
- Every 2 hours
- Estimated price
- $700–950
- Schedules at
- odm.com.mx
- Book at
- odm.com.mx
Want to know more about travelling around the world?
Rome2Rio's Travel Guide series provide vital information for the global traveller. Read our range of informative guides on popular transport routes and companies - including Need to know: Eurostar, How to plan an amazing trip around Scandinavia, and French strikes 2018: What are my alternative transport options? - to help you get the most out of your next trip.




